Stainless Steel Specifications / ISO Tolerances
AUSTENITIC NON-MAGNETIC GRADES
British Standard or Common Name |
Characteristics |
304: S11 (1.4301) |
Good for welding, bending and corrosion resistance |
303: S31 (1.4305) |
Free machining grade welding and bending, fair only. 304 offers better corrosion resistance |
316: S11 (1.401) |
Food and Marine quality, high corrosion resistance and excellent welding |
321: S31 (1.4541) |
Excellent welding, good for bending, high heat resistance |
MARTENSITIC MAGNETIC GRADES
British Standard or common Name |
Characteristics |
410: S21 (1.4006) |
General purpose grade |
416: S21 (1.4005) |
The addition of sulphur makes for excellent machining |
431: S29 (1.4057) |
Due to the high chromium and nickel content better corrosion resistance |

ISO Tolerances
ISO Tolerance h - j - k tables |
h: Minus Tolerance |
e.g. 60mm Dia |
h10 = +0.000 to -0.120mm |
j: Split Tolerance |
e.g. 60mm Dia |
j10 = +0.060 to -0.060mm |
k: Plus Tolerance |
e.g. 60mm Dia |
k10 = +0.120 to -0.000mm |
